Business faces a stark choice

Organizations today will either reinvent themselves with AI or risk obsolescence. Experimenting with AI to achieve incremental gains on isolated tasks won’t be good enough—not when competitors use AI to revolutionize entire value chains.

We understand the challenges: Entrenched behaviors, operational silos and workforce skepticism can all be barriers. It’s not easy to fundamentally rethink processes, roles, and organizational dynamics. But AI-native competitors are embracing bold, unconstrained strategies. They’re building augmented intelligence: a combination of human creativity and AI functionality that achieves outcomes neither could accomplish alone. They’re delivering hyper-efficient workflows, real-time customer insights and more. To remain competitive, it’s critical to boldly reimagine your business and rethink the nature of work, workforce, and workers—starting today.

More than half (56%) of CEOs from Legal Matters Consul’s 28th Annual Global CEO Survey tell us that GenAI has resulted in efficiencies in how employees use their time, while around one-third report increased revenue (32%) and profitability (34%).

Leave your old organization behind. To embed human-AI teams throughout your business, you can’t stop at IT. You should rethink each aspect of your front, middle and back offices to work faster and innovate more with AI inside. That requires new workflows — and new value chains.

Put all-new skills in all-new places. People matter to a greater extent in the age of AI, but they should refocus on doing what only people can — guiding and overseeing AI, innovating with AI’s help and making swift, AI-supported decisions. That likely requires new roles, responsibilities and recruiting strategies as well as clear divisions of responsibilities between employees and AI.

Enable your people to become leaders. Workers throughout your organization could soon lead teams of AI agents. In roles like that of an agent workflow architect, they’ll likely need more than new skills. They’ll want to embrace AI and innovate with it — rather than fearing it could displace them. That can require a cultural shift and a sense of psychological safety, with leadership providing incentives and making people’s continued importance clear.
